Subject: [dpdk-dev] [PATCH 03/14] bus/fslmc: add support for dynamic iova for DPAA2 devices
Date: Fri, 8 Dec 2017 10:51:16 +0530	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<1512710487-32388-4-git-send-email-hemant.agrawal@nxp.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<1512710487-32388-1-git-send-email-hemant.agrawal@nxp.com>

This patch add support for dynamic iova detection for DPAA2
devices and use of virtual address in such cases.

 /*
+ * All device has iova as va
+ */
+static inline int
+fslmc_all_device_support_iova(void)
+{
+	int ret = 0;
+	struct rte_dpaa2_device *dev;
+	struct rte_dpaa2_driver *drv;
+
+	TAILQ_FOREACH(dev, &rte_fslmc_bus.device_list, next) {
+		TAILQ_FOREACH(drv, &rte_fslmc_bus.driver_list, next) {
+			ret = rte_fslmc_match(drv, dev);
+			if (ret)
+				continue;
+			/* if the driver is not supporting IOVA */
+			if (!(drv->drv_flags & RTE_DPAA2_DRV_IOVA_AS_VA))
+				return 0;
+		}
+	}
+	return 1;
+}
+
+/*
  * Get iommu class of DPAA2 devices on the bus.
  */
 static enum rte_iova_mode
 rte_dpaa2_get_iommu_class(void)
 {
+	bool is_vfio_noiommu_enabled = 1;
+	bool has_iova_va;
+
+	if (TAILQ_EMPTY(&rte_fslmc_bus.device_list))
+		return RTE_IOVA_DC;
+
+	/* check if all devices on the bus support Virtual addressing or not */
+	has_iova_va = fslmc_all_device_support_iova();
+
+#ifdef VFIO_PRESENT
+	is_vfio_noiommu_enabled = rte_vfio_noiommu_is_enabled() == true ?
+						true : false;
+#endif
+
+	if (has_iova_va && !is_vfio_noiommu_enabled)
+		return RTE_IOVA_VA;
+
 	return RTE_IOVA_PA;
 }
